For the 2025-26 school year, there are 4 private schools serving 1,725 students in 59101, MT (there are 44 public schools, serving 19,077 public students). 8% of all K-12 students in 59101, MT are educated in private schools (compared to the MT state average of 8%).
The top ranked private schools in 59101, MT include St. Francis Catholic School and Billings Catholic Schools.
The average acceptance rate is 85%, which is same as the Montana private school average acceptance rate of 85%.
